FIGURES 16–20 in An unusual freshwater diatom with bilobate ends from the Mid-Miocene of East Antarctica: Staurosirella tigris sp. nov. (Fragilariaceae, Bacillariophyta)

FIGURES 16–20. Staurosirella tigris sp. nov., SEM pictures taken from the holotype population (sample WD 19, BR-4689). 16. External view of an entire valve. 17. External detail of the valve margin showing the conical spines with hollow bases and the linear areolae. 18. External detail of the apical pore fields. 19. Internal detail showing part of the valvocopula and the copulae. 20. Internal detail of a valve apex showing the apical pore fields and some vimines with small or remnant volae. Scale bars = 10 µm (Figs 16, 19), 5 µm (Figs 18, 20), 1 µm (Fig. 17).

FIGURES 69–73 in Two new Staurosirella species (Staurosiraceae, Bacillariophyta) observed in an historic Rabenhorst sample

FIGURES 69–73. Staurosirella coutelasiana Van de Vijver sp. nov. SEM images taken from the holotype material (BR-4711, Rabenhorst sample 1441, Casaccio, Switzerland). 69–71. Three external views of an entire valve. Note the presence of the irregular marginal spines and the rather well-developed apical pore field at each apex. The virgae and sternum are clearly raised with the striae as punch-holes. 72. External view of the open valvocopula showing fimbriae. 73. SEM internal view of an entire valve. Scale bars = 10 µm.

FIGURES 39–44 in Staurosirella paranaensis sp. nov., a new epiphytic freshwater diatom (Bacillariophyceae) from the Paraná River floodplain, Brazil, South America

FIGURES 39–44. SEM. Staurosirella paranaensis sp. nov. from type material. 39–41. Girdle view of a complete frustule showing wider valvocopulae still attached to both valves. 42. Union of two valves by spines and formation of colonies. 43. Spines detail showing solid spines and an apically elongated structure with a lamina that becomes spatulate with two prominences in shape at the top. 44. View of the spine's junction of copula, spines terminating near or over the neighboring valve areolae. Scale bars are identified in the SEM images.
